It is possible to put any engine in any car. It's just how much trouble do you want to go through.
I would say it isn't a good swap. You have to manufacture mounts, wiring, headers, linkage, radiator hook up and transmission. It would be alot easier to install a Ford product, like a 351W. At least it will bolt in without major modifications. |
